Here are the basics:
  • True hifi in the main family hang out room; approximately 14' x16' with 3 walls. The open wall connects to a galley kitchen.
  • Primary sources will be high res files and streaming services, and a record player. Will probably plug in the TV too but no plans for 5.1 surround or higher.
  • Would like to able to link the rest of the house and outside, so we'll start with two additional speakers (one in the kitchen, one in the living room) that can be moved around and combined if we ever have people inside again
  • Thought about just putting speakers in the ceiling, but that's just not going to happen right now
  • I can't demo. Los Angeles is going into lockdown again this weekend, and I'm too virus-paranoid anyway. So we're flying blind and basing the choices on your advice, reviews, etc. I'm sure it will be great!
  • Seems like the consensus is to spend more on speakers than the rest of the kit, so that's what I prioritized.
Here are the three kits that seem to make sense. From everything I've read, I'd love to try the Cambridge CXN/CXA81 combo but it doesn't seem to link up to anything. So that's really the hangup on the high end. Otherwise it seems like I look to the Bluesound on the low and the Marantz/HEOS in the middle.
